VolkerWessels UK in Glasgow is seeking an Assistant Project Information Manager to support the Project Information Manager in managing information for long-term projects. This role involves tracking deliverables, 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ations, and promoting information management best practices.

The ideal candidate will have at least 4 years of multi-discipline project experience and relevant qualifications, including mandatory participation in the VWUK Information Management Academy.
